Our client, a leading organisation operating complex field-based technology environments, is seeking a Network Specialist to design, implement, and maintain reliable communication networks across multiple operational sites.
This role is critical in ensuring stable connectivity, robust Wi-Fi infrastructure, and secure data flow between field systems, IoT devices, and central platforms. The ideal candidate will be experienced in deploying and maintaining networks in challenging or distributed environments, with a focus on reliability, security, and performance.
Key Responsibilities
Network Design & Deployment
- Plan, configure, and deploy LAN/WAN and Wi-Fi networks across multiple sites.
- Conduct site surveys and optimise access point placement for maximum coverage and resilience.
- Configure routers, switches, and wireless controllers suited to varied environments.
- Implement redundancy and failover mechanisms for mission-critical systems.
Operations & Maintenance
- Monitor network performance and proactively resolve connectivity issues.
- Perform regular maintenance, firmware updates, and patch management on network devices.
- Troubleshoot issues efficiently to minimise downtime.
- Maintain clear and up-to-date network documentation.
Security & Reliability
- Implement network security protocols including firewalls, VPNs, and access controls.
- Protect against unauthorised access and cyber threats.
- Set up network monitoring and alerting systems to track uptime and anomalies.
- Collaborate with DevOps, QA, and Technical Leads to ensure reliability and compliance.
Collaboration & Support
- Partner with on-site teams to support setup, deployment, and troubleshooting.
- Work closely with software and systems engineers on connectivity integrations.
- Provide training and guidance to local staff on network procedures and issue escalation.
Requirements
- Degree or technical qualification in Computer Engineering, Networking, or related discipline.
- 5+ years' experience as a Network Engineer or Specialist, ideally in large-scale or distributed environments.
- Strong knowledge of Wi-Fi technologies, routers, switches, firewalls, and VPNs.
- Experience with ruggedised or enterprise-grade networking equipment.
- Proficiency with network monitoring tools (e.g., Nagios, PRTG, Zabbix).
- Solid understanding of TCP/IP, DHCP, DNS, VLANs, and routing protocols.
- Knowledge of cybersecurity best practices and network resilience design.
- Excellent problem-solving and troubleshooting skills with a hands-on approach.
